I had them on my 11 and liked them, but they are louder than most mufflers and do have drone. I currently have magnaflow comp catback which is much softer and not as much drone. I prefer the roush over my current setup. The roush muffler was louder than my "straight through" design magnaflow muffler which also deleted the OE resonator. No, I did not change the mufflers I changed cars and got a steal on the catback to replace the OE muffler on my 12.
As far as X pipe... If you go O/R expect a lot of drone and no ability to listen to your radio. Possible warranty issues and a tuner will be needed if you do not want the CEL on all the time. Axlebacks will not affect your ability to swap mid-pipes.

I got a chance to buy this slightly used system. My concern is...there must be a reason they are taking it off. Maybe they are just installing a full system etc? I don't know....I don't want to be in the same boat in a few weeks.
I had a couple questions/observations...
1. American Muscle has this and its got a LOT of good reviews
2. They are only asking $300 (retails for $469) so seems like a good deal
3. Should I jump on it? or go another way? Im mostly looking for that aggressive sound, but not annoying. I like the radio and having the top down etc. I don't think this will give me anymore HP or Torque but that would be a plus if it
4. lastly, do I limit myself from adding X-pipes in the future? I hear that is a HP gain by doing that and I might go that way someday. I JUST started researching exhausts today because of this deal...I really don't know much about it other than its on the to-do list.
Thanks! Any and all opinions are welcome!
FYI..I got a 2011 GT manual

Roush Axle-backs have a great sound with an all stock exhaust, these fly off our shelves in the warehouse. Although, if you're interested in a mid-pipe for the future and don't want to be "too loud", you may want to look for a deeper more quiet muffler for the meantime. An aftermarket mid-pipe will really make your Mustang scream, even with stock GT500 mufflers, let alone the Roush.
It's up to you what sound you're looking for and if you're even going install a mid-pipe in the future. Just wanted to give you a heads up before you purchased anything. Let me know if I can help you with anything else!
